Supply Chain and Sourcing Strategies in Japan Banana Flour Industry
Supply chain resilience is crucial for the growth of Japan’s banana flour market, given the reliance on imported raw materials. Countries like the Philippines, Indonesia, and India are primary sources, with import policies and logistics impacting pricing and availability. Sustainable sourcing practices are gaining importance, driven by consumer demand for ethically produced ingredients and environmental considerations.
Vertical integration and local partnerships are emerging strategies to mitigate supply risks and ensure quality control. Companies are investing in traceability systems and establishing regional processing hubs to reduce lead times and transportation costs. Additionally, technological innovations in drying and milling processes enhance product quality and shelf life, supporting premium positioning. As the industry matures, establishing robust, transparent, and sustainable supply chains will be vital for maintaining competitive advantage and meeting evolving consumer expectations.
Market Entry Strategies and Regulatory Landscape in Japan Banana Flour Sector
Entering Japan’s banana flour market requires a nuanced understanding of local regulations, including food safety standards, labeling requirements, and import tariffs. Companies must ensure compliance with the Food Sanitation Act and related standards, which emphasize product safety, ingredient transparency, and allergen declarations. Partnering with local distributors and leveraging Japan’s well-established retail channels can facilitate market penetration.
Market entry strategies include product localization, such as tailored packaging and branding that resonates with Japanese consumers. Certification of organic and non-GMO status can serve as a competitive differentiator. Additionally, engaging with government initiatives promoting healthy eating and sustainable agriculture can unlock funding and partnership opportunities. Strategic positioning around innovation, quality assurance, and regulatory compliance will be essential for sustainable growth in this complex yet promising landscape.
